A nucleus present in the pons of brainstem responsible or involved in physiological responses to panic and stress is known as locus ceruleus.

Basically, locus ceruleus is responsible for the primary production of norepinephrine in the brain. The nucleus transfers the norepinephrine to whole cerebral cortex along with various other structures like amygdala, cerebellum, hippocampus, and spinal cord.

So, when there is a panic disorder due to norepinephrine dysregulation at the brainstem area which will be definitely locus ceruleus.

pGLO DNA is a plasmid DNA that is used as a vector for genetic engineering. Plasmid DNA is found in supercoiled confirmation in vivo. The double helix forms extra twists to easily fit inside the cells. During isolation of plasmid from the cell, nicks can be introduced in the DNA due to harsh isolating methods or contamination by nuclease. As a result the supercoiled confirmation is changed into circular confirmation. It is bulkier than the supercoiled form and travels more slowly. When both DNA stands get cut at the same place, the DNA gets liner confirmation. In the end, supercoiled DNA runs the fastest on gel followed by linear DNA and then the circular DNA.
